# Log sampling for the Wrennet notification service
# This service emits roughly 40k log lines per minute at peak, so we
# sample INFO at 5% and keep WARN/ERROR at 100%. If support needs full
# traces for an incident, flip sample_rate to 1.0 for no more than one
# hour — the sink fills quickly. Sampled logs are written to the store below.

replica DSN, yadup-hahig: mongodb://gilys_svc:Mx@db-5f8f.norvasoft.internal:5432/eliion

Subject: Memtrace cut-over complete

Team,

Cut-over to Memtrace v2 for GPU memory profiling finished last night. Old v1 agents are disabled; any tickets referencing v1 dashboards should be closed as resolved-by-migration. Sampling overhead is now under 2% and allocation traces include kernel names. Known gap: profiles older than 30 days were not migrated. Point customers at the v2 docs for setup questions. For reference when troubleshooting, the agent now runs with the following configuration.

settings of bagaf-bawip:
[aldax]
port = 5000
region = south-4
host = aldax.brasklabs.corp
team = brivan
timeout_ms = 2000
retries = 2

## Account Recovery — tailcat CLI

If an engineer loses access to their tailcat account (our internal log-tailing CLI), follow this exact sequence. First, verify the requester's identity through the Ironfern directory and confirm their team lead approved the request in writing. Revoke all existing tailcat session grants before issuing anything new, and record the revocation timestamp. Once both checks pass, recovery may proceed using the passphrase that follows.

unlock words, fafog-tajop: fendor-kasix

Build Provenance — Lanternfold Report Builder. Plugin authors: sort order in grouped reports is only stable if your comparator is deterministic. Since build 7.3 we pin the sort implementation per build, so identical inputs plus identical plugin versions give identical output — that's the whole provenance promise. If a customer reports row flapping, first check which build produced the report. The provenance token for the reference build is below.

pipeline stamp: htk4_66df